Czechia vs Romania: Labor force participation rate, male (% of male population ages 15+) (modeled ILO estimate)

Side-by-side comparison from World Bank Open Data.

In , Czechia's Labor force participation rate, male (% of male population ages 15+) (modeled ILO estimate) was 67.52, compared to Romania's 61.68. That makes Czechia's value 9.5% higher than Romania's.
